Body
Authorship and Creation
Per Amore was performed by Zizi Possi[5]. It was produced by Guto Graça Mello[4].
Publication
Per Amore was released on January 1, 1997[13]. Its place of publication is recorded as Brazil[7]. Languages include multiple languages[9], Italian[10], and Neapolitan[11]. Its genre is música popular brasileira[3]. It is part of Zizi Possi's albums in chronological order[8]. It was distributed by compact disc[12].
